2011-10-23 2 views
-1

델파이 indy 10에서 기본 클라이언트 서버 애플리케이션을 구축 중입니다.동일한 머신 델파이에서 INDY TCP 클라이언트와 서버 모두 테스트하기

나는 로컬 IP와 특정 포트와 단절 응용 프로그램을 설정하고, 내가 here

내가 모두 클라이언트를 테스트하고있어 다음과 같은 오류를 응용 프로그램을 테스트입니다 때 클라이언트 호스트에 공개 IP와 클라이언트 설정 및 동일한 컴퓨터에서 서버 응용 프로그램 (내가 다른 옵션이 없었으므로)이 오류가 발생합니다.

+0

서버와 클라이언트는 같은 컴퓨터에서 정상적으로 작동합니다. –

+0

감사하지만 두 응용 프로그램이 같은 포트를 열려고 할 때 확실하지 않습니다 – VibeeshanRC

+3

서버가 포트에서 수신 대기합니다. 클라이언트는 해당 포트의 서버에 연결합니다. 문제 없습니다. 그렇지 않으면 그들은 연결할 수없는 동일한 포트가되어야합니다! –

답변

1

절대적으로 동일한 컴퓨터에서 TCP 클라이언트와 서버를 실행할 수 있습니다.

한 번에 하나의 응용 프로그램 만 특정 포트에서 수신 대기 할 수 있지만 (사실상) 동일한 시스템에서도 모든 클라이언트가 해당 서버에 연결할 수 있습니다.

이전 질문의 라우터 설정을 찾았습니까?

+0

예.하지만 문제가 여전히 존재합니다. – VibeeshanRC

+0

다른 질문에서 수행 한 작업을 자세히 설명하십시오. 내가 말했듯이, 나는이 정확한 것을 스스로한다. 그래서 그것은 당신을 위해 일해야한다. –

관련 문제